Tailgating asks more of a vehicle than simply getting everyone to the stadium. There are coolers, chairs, food, bags, perhaps a grill, and occasionally a trailer full of equipment. The redesigned 2027 Telluride offers up to 5,000 lbs. of towing capacity; the Telluride Hybrid combines 3-row space with an EPA-estimated 35 MPG combined in EX FWD form; the 2026 Sorento packages 3 rows into a smaller SUV, and the 2027 Carnival MPV Hybrid provides up to 145.1 cu. ft. of cargo capacity. For drivers around Shiloh, each solves the same basic problem with a noticeably different shape and set of priorities.
Telluride Is the Conventional 3-Row Choice.
The redesigned 2027 Telluride is perhaps the most straightforward answer for families who need passenger space, cargo room, and useful towing capability in one SUV. Its 2.5L Turbocharged 4-cylinder produces 274 hp and 311 lbs. ft. of torque, while maximum towing capacity reaches 5,000 lbs. when properly equipped. Seating for up to 8 passengers gives larger groups room to travel together, and cargo capacity reaches 88.3 cu. ft. with the rear seating folded. Even with all 3 rows occupied, 21.3 cu. ft. remains behind the 3rd row. Available AWD with Terrain Mode adds Snow, Mud, and Sand settings, giving the Telluride some added flexibility when autumn travel extends beyond dry pavement.
Telluride Hybrid Adds Range Without Giving Up Much Utility
The 2027 Telluride Hybrid takes the same fundamental idea and changes the powertrain equation. Its Turbocharged 2.5L hybrid system produces 329 hp and 339 lbs. ft. of torque, exceeding the output of the gas model while retaining up to 4,500 lbs. of towing capacity. Maximum cargo space remains 88.3 cu. ft., while the cabin accommodates 7 passengers. The more significant distinction arrives during long road trips. Telluride Hybrid EX FWD is EPA-estimated at 35 MPG combined and offers up to 637 miles of total driving range. For families regularly covering long distances during football season, fewer fuel stops may prove more valuable than the gas model's additional 500 lbs. of maximum towing capacity.
Sorento Fits 3 Rows into Less Vehicle
Not every group needs the dimensions of a Telluride. The 2026 Sorento seats up to 7 passengers while occupying a smaller footprint, making it a useful alternative for buyers who need occasional 3rd-row seating but don't want a larger SUV all week. Its available turbocharged 2.5L engine produces 281 hp, and the X-Pro SX Prestige AWD can tow up to 4,500 lbs. when properly equipped. Sorento Plug-in Hybrid offers another route, combining 261 hp with standard AWD, 31 miles of EPA-estimated electric range, and up to 75.5 cu. ft. of cargo capacity.
Carnival Hybrid Wins When the Cargo Starts Multiplying
For tailgating equipment, the 2027 Carnival MPV Hybrid has one specification that's difficult to ignore: up to 145.1 cu. ft. of cargo capacity. There's still 40.2 cu. ft. available before the rear seating is folded, and seating for up to 8 passengers makes the Carnival especially effective at carrying people and their belongings simultaneously. Its 1.6L turbo-hybrid system produces 242 hp and 271 lbs. ft. of torque while returning an EPA-estimated 32 MPG combined. Power sliding rear doors deserve a mention, too. They may lack the visual drama of an SUV's large tailgate, but in a crowded stadium parking space, being able to load passengers without swinging a long door into the vehicle alongside is simply good design.
Choose Around What You're Bringing with You
Telluride makes sense when towing capacity and traditional SUV versatility lead the list. Telluride Hybrid sacrifices some maximum towing capacity in exchange for considerably stronger fuel economy. Sorento gives smaller groups 3-row flexibility without requiring Telluride dimensions, while Carnival Hybrid is the obvious candidate when passenger and cargo volume dominate the decision. The difference is that these aren't 4 versions of the same vehicle. Each uses its dimensions and powertrain differently, giving buyers a reason to choose one beyond appearance.
